Performance Evaluation of an Information Collection and Delivery System for Disaster Evacuation Guidance Using Message Ferries in Urban Areas

抄録

After a large-scale disaster strikes, it is important for the government and municipalities to correct information such as the situation and number of disaster victims, and to use this information for providing appropriate evacuation information to disaster victims to disaster victims so that they can make prompt and accurate decisions and take appropriate actions. In this paper, an information collection and delivery system for disaster evacuation guidance using drones is proposed in order to collect information on disaster victims quickly and deliver appropriate disaster information based on this information to enable victims to evacuate quickly. In the proposed system, the flight paths of the drone are considered based on the disaster countermeasures in Nerima Ward, Tokyo, the target area, and the data collection rate and data delivery rate of the drone are evaluated through simulation.
